    Understanding the Brooklyn Nets Salary Cap

    Alright, so before we jump into individual player salaries, let's talk about the salary cap. Think of the salary cap as a budget for the Nets. The NBA has a limit on how much teams can spend on player salaries each season. This is to ensure a level playing field and prevent teams from just buying all the best players. The Nets, like all other teams, have to carefully manage their spending to stay under this cap.

    The salary cap isn't a fixed number; it changes every year based on the league's revenue. The more money the NBA generates (through TV deals, merchandise sales, etc.), the higher the salary cap goes. This means more money available for teams to spend on players. Teams can go over the salary cap by using things like the Bird Rights exception to re-sign their own players, or the mid-level exception to sign free agents. However, going significantly over the cap can lead to some serious financial penalties and limits on what the team can do in the trade market.

    Free Agency

    The Nets' cap situation strongly affects what they can do in free agency. If they are over the cap (which is often the case for contending teams), they have limited options for signing free agents. They can use exceptions like the mid-level exception (MLE) to sign players, but they have restrictions on how much they can spend. If they have significant cap space, they can make bigger moves and aggressively pursue top free agents. This gives them more flexibility to improve the team. The front office has to carefully assess the market, identify players who fit the team's needs, and negotiate contracts that balance short-term benefits with long-term financial stability. It’s a delicate balancing act that involves balancing performance with financial prudence.

    Trades

    Player contracts play a crucial role in trade negotiations. Teams often trade players with large salaries to clear cap space, acquire draft picks, or add talent. The Nets' ability to make trades depends on the structure of their existing contracts and the salaries they're willing to take on. The front office has to carefully evaluate the potential benefits and risks of any trade and ensure that it aligns with the team's long-term goals. Sometimes, a trade might involve multiple players and draft picks to balance salaries and assets. The team must look at how the contract will affect the team's cap in the future. The front office has to think long-term when making a trade.
